java敏感词过滤的方法是什么

1060
2024/4/11 14:56:51
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

Java敏感词过滤的方法通常可以通过使用正则表达式或者使用开源的敏感词过滤库来实现。以下是一种简单的实现方法:

  1. 创建一个包含敏感词的列表,可以存储在一个文件中或者在代码中硬编码。
  2. 使用正则表达式或者循环遍历的方式,对输入的文本进行匹配,查找是否包含敏感词。
  3. 如果匹配到敏感词,则可以选择替换为 ‘*’ 或者其他字符,或者直接删除该敏感词。
  4. 返回过滤后的文本作为输出。

另外,也可以利用一些开源的敏感词过滤库,例如中文分词工具IKAnalyzer、敏感词过滤库sensitive-word-filter等,这些库已经实现了比较完善的敏感词过滤功能,可以直接调用使用。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: java判断条件语句有哪些